One mistake to watch for
In two-digit multiplication the second partial product is not shifted left, so 34 × 12 comes out as 102. Watch problem 17 of this missing number — "958 × 495 = ___" — for this one.
The 1 in 12 is being treated as one, not ten.
Have the student write the placeholder zero in the ones column of the second row and say "ten times" aloud as they start it.
